About Us

Alan Bearman Music is a leading UK music agency and events company, formed in 2004, representing some of the foremost artists on the folk, roots and acoustic music scene. The agency represents a diverse range of UK and international touring artists from across a spectrum from grass roots traditional to pioneering new sounds, from establish folk icons to rising talent.

ABM is also responsible for the artistic programming and marketing of The Sidmouth Folk Festival, now in its 69th year, and is an Artistic Associate of Kings Place in London. The team has over 40 years’ experience of programming events and festivals including Sidmouth International Festival, Towersey Festival, Folk in the Fall at the South Bank Centre and the Ards International Guitar Festival.

ABM is now run by James Garrett. James is joined by agents Sarah Coxson, Sarah Allen, and John Blakeley. Tash Daly contracts and advances most of the agency’s gigs. James Delarre is our financial administrator. Lisa Ratcliff deals with the legalities of touring overseas artists and Lyn Beardsall organises some of our tours by overseas artists. With many years of club, event, marketing and festival organisation and promotion behind us we provide a professional, understanding and complete service for our artists and bookers alike.

Whilst agency is our core business we continue to work as programmers and consultants and are heavily involved in many aspects of the folk scene.

ABM is an Artistic Associate of Kings Place in London, where the agency regularly curates themed concert series and promotes folk events.

ABM have a pivotal role in The Sidmouth Folk Festival: Tash as Artistic Director, James as Marketing Director and Sarah Coxson as Artistic Advisor and copywriter.

Alan Bearman has now officially retired. The whole ABM would like to offer up our heartfelt thanks to him for all his brilliant work and amazing support. He has built a great team at ABM and we look forward to honouring his legacy as we move forward into the future.

Event Programmer and Consultant:

The Sidmouth Folk Festival 2012 onwards (Artistic and Marketing)
Sidmouth International Festival 1991-2004 (Artistic Director)
Curator of folk concert series at Kings Place (Lau-Land, Commonplace etc) 2011 onwards.
Towersey Festival 1988- 2012
Festival of the Peninsula, Newtownards, Northern Ireland 2005-2007
Ards International Guitar Festival, Newtownards, Northern Ireland 2005-2008
Mrs Casey Music 1988-2005, projects included:
• Evolving Tradition Weekend – Barbican Centre, London
• American Music Weekends – Barbican Centre, London
• Concerts at Royal Albert Hall and Royal Festival Hall
• Farnham Folk Day- Farnham, Surrey
• Arts in the Parks – Hampshire County Council
• Association of Festival Organisers – Conferences and Showcases
• Folk Arts England Conferences
Concert Programmer and Consultant – English Folk Dance and Song Society 1998-2000
Director – Chestnuts Community Festival, Walthamstow, London 1984-1990
Programme Co-ordinator – Bands in the Park, for Waltham Forest Arts Council 1985-1987

Alan devised and edited Direct Roots: The Guide to Folk, Roots and Related Music and Arts in the British Isles and co-wrote the Promoters’ Guide for Folk Arts England and Jazz Services.
